본문 바로가기

톰캣10

[ERROR] Web server failed to start. Port 8080 was already in use. 💾 spring boot: 3.3.0💾 jdk: 17    👉 문제2024-07-09T09:55:41.557+09:00 ERROR 12024 --- [ restartedMain] o.s.b.d.LoggingFailureAnalysisReporter : ***************************APPLICATION FAILED TO START***************************Description:Web server failed to start. Port 8080 was already in use.Action:Identify and stop the process that's listening on port 8080 or configure this application to l.. 2024. 7. 9.
[Tomcat] 톰캣 9.0.83 버전 다운로드 Apache Tomcat® - Apache Tomcat 9 Software Downloads Welcome to the Apache Tomcat® 9.x software download page. This page provides download links for obtaining the latest version of Tomcat 9.0.x software, as well as links to the archives of older releases. Unsure which version you need? Specification version tomcat.apache.org 구글에 [tomcat 9.0.83]을 검색해서, Apache Tomcat 사이트 이동 'Archibves' 클릭 Index of .. 2024. 3. 12.
[UBUNTU] 한 서버 안에서 웹서버 - was 연동 os: ubuntu 22.04.3 LTS 하나의 서버에서 웹서버랑 was를 설치하여 연동하게 되었다. 한 서버 안에 있기 때문에 설치가 생각보다 어렵지는 않았다. 처음에는 회사 다른 직원 분이 클러스터링 설치 절차에 대해 기록해 두신 게 있었다. 하지만 막상 클러스터링을 하려니, 잘 되지 않는 것들이 많았다. 그래서 나도 찾아 보고, 최초로 작성했던 분과 다른 분들의 도움을 받아서 결국 클러스터링은 성공... 그리고 그 과정들을 회사 노션에 빠짐없이 기록을 했다. 이 업무를 나만 하게 되는 것은 아닐 테고? 사실 나는 잘 몰라서, 꽤나 고생을 했지만! 다음 사람은 기존에 있는 자료를 참고하여서 한다면, 시행착오를 줄일 수도 있을 테니 기록! 그렇지만 결국에 기록한다는 것은 내가 나중에 보기 위해서이다. .. 2024. 2. 27.
[UBUNTU] 우분투 자바 JDK 11 설치 및 톰캣 9.0.83 버전 설치 os: ubuntu 22.04.3 LTS tomcat version: 9.0.83 1. JDK 설치 1. 11 버전 설치 sudo apt update sudo apt install openjdk-11-jdk 2. 자바 설치 위치 확인 update-alternatives --list java # jre 설치 위치 /usr/lib/jvm/java-11-openjdk-amd64/bin/java 3. 자바 환경 변수 설정 sudo vi ~/.bashrc # java_home export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64 export PATH=$PATH:$JAVA_HOME/bin 4. 변경 사항 적용 및 설치 확인 source ~/.bashrc echo $JAVA_H.. 2024. 2. 2.
[에러] Tomcat did not stop in time. PID file was not removed. Tomcat did not stop in time. PID file was not removed. 톰캣을 셧다운을 할 때마다 한 번에 되는 경우가 없었다. ip host명 # example 127.0.0.1 host 그래서 검색을 해봤더니 `/etc/hosts` 파일에 해당 서버의 IP와 HOST명을 등록해 주면 해결된다고 한다. 원인은 호스트의 hostname을 resolve 하지 못해서 지연이 발생하는 것이라고 한다. 일단 하나의 서버에서는 이 문제가 해결이 되었었는데? 생각을 해보니, 이전에 클러스터링을 진행할 때는 모든 서버에 host명도 다 등록을 하고, 위와 같이 hosts 파일에서 서버 IP랑 HOST명도 다 등록을 했었다. 그럼에도 불구하고 톰캣을 셧다운할 시, 한 번에 안 내려갔던 게 기.. 2024. 1. 4.
[ERROR] UBUNTU tomcat ./start.sh > This file is needed to run this program tomcat을 실행하기 위해 tomcat8/bin 디렉토리에서 명령어를 입력했다. ./start.sh 계속 잘 되던 게, 갑자기 안 되기 시작했다. 그리고 이런 문구를 뿜어냈다. This file is needed to run this program 왓..? 아니 왜 갑자기? unset CATALINA_HOME 구글링을 해서 이렇게 입력을 한 후, 재실행 하니 작동이 되었다. 굿. 출처: https://dlevelb.tistory.com/541 2023. 9. 7.